UFC Vegas 64 Results: Amanda Lemos stops Rodriguez, Magny breaks record

LockerRoom Team
06 November 2022

On Sunday, November 6, UFC FIGHT NIGHT: RODRIGUEZ VS LEMOS, also known as UFC Vegas 64, was broadcast live in Asia at UFC APEX in Las Vegas. From the opening match to the final match, the card was jam-packed with submissions and knockouts.

Amanda Lemos stops Marina Rodriguez

In their five-round main event, strawweight contenders #3 Marina Rodriguez and #7 Amanda Lemos competed respectfully of one another's strength. Lemos turned up the heat in the second round with a trip and back control on the ground. In the third round, Lemos earned the crashing finish with an overhand right that knocked Rodriguez to the ground and necessitated a referee finish. Lemos stated:

"We started studying each other, but we worked on that punch so hard, we needed it, this was the strategy. When I hit her, I saw her legs wobbling a little bit. I didn't think twice, I had to finish her right there. Hey Dana, I'm here already. Put me as the backup for the title fight in New York."

Neil Magny gets record breaking win

When he stopped perennial welterweight contender #14 Daniel Rodriguez, #13 Neil Magny set a record for the most victories in the UFC welterweight division. Rodriguez had the upper hand with his potent punching in the second, but Magny moved ahead with his wrestling in the third and won with a D'arce choke. 

"It feels amazing, all the hard work is definitely paying off. It's been a long journey to get here, but I'm just getting started. I know Dan's a good fighter, but my goal is to be UFC champion, and he was just a guy in my way to get there,” Magny noted.

Other fights on the card

Shayilan knocked out Darrick Minner in the first round with a barrage of punches for his 39th MMA victory and first UFC victory. Minner gave Shayilan a powerful kick early on, but he only hurt himself because it hurt his leg. Shayilan pursued him to the floor, where Minner was left with little choice but to take cover before the referee called it off.

In little over two minutes, Tagir Ulanbekov finished Nate Maness off on the ground after starting the guillotine from his feet.

After berating Benito Lopez inside the Octagon, Mario Bautista successfully submitted him with an armbar for his second consecutive victory. Grant Dawson knocked Mark O. Madsen to the ground with a blow, then kicked out his knees before submitting him in the third round to end the fight. Midway through the second round, Jake Hadley submitted Carlos Candelario after putting on a solid effort.

Jinh Yu Frey was swiftly dispatched by Polyana Viana in just 47 seconds to win by TKO. In her professional debut, Tamires Vidal defeated Ramona Pascual via walk-off after opening the card with a flying knee to the liver.

UFC Vegas 64 Official Results

  • Performance Of The Night: Mario Bautista
  • Performance Of The Night: Tamires Vidal
  • Performance Of The Night: Polyana Viana
  • Performance Of The Night: Neil Magny

MAIN EVENT

  • Amanda Lemos defeats Marina Rodriguez by TKO (punches) at 0:54 of Round 3

CO-MAIN EVENT

  • Neil Magny defeats Daniel Rodriguez by submission (D’arce choke) at 3:33 of Round 3

MAIN CARD

  • Shayilan Nuerdanbieke defeats Darrick Minner by TKO (strikes) at 1:07 of Round 1
  • Tagir Ulanbekov defeats Nate Maness by submission (guillotine choke) at 2:11 of Round 1
  • Grant Dawson defeats Mark O. Madsen by submission (rear-naked choke) at 2:05 of Round 3

PRELIMS

  • Miranda Maverick defeats Shanna Young by unanimous decision (30-26, 30-26, 30-26)
  • Mario Bautista defeats Benito Lopez by submission (armbar) at 4:54 of Round 1
  • Polyana Viana defeats Jinh Yu Frey by TKO (punches) at 0:47 of Round 1
  • Johnny Muñoz defeats Liudvik Sholinian by unanimous decision (30-27, 30-27, 29-28)
  • Jake Hadley defeats Carlos Candelario by submission (triangle choke and elbows) at 2:39 of Round 2
  • Tamires Vidal defeats Ramona Pascual by TKO (knee and punches) at 3:06 of Round 1

UPDATE

Due to illness with Josh Parisian, his heavyweight bout with Chase Sherman was removed from the card.
